Cairo – Mubasher: Egypt's Ministry of industry announced that Egyptian Industrial Development Authority (IDA) granted licences for 150 new projects with investment cost of EGP 2.2 billion ($2.2 billion) in September.
IDA granted licences to 189 projects at an investment value of EGP 2.3 billion in September 2015, according to the authority's statement.
The new projects were distributed over eight different industrial sectors for 20 governorates.
Moreover, 64 investors gained expansion approvals for their industrial institutions with an investment cost of EGP 2 billion in September 2016, compared to 51 investors at a value of EGP 3 billion in September 2015.
